Conventions, eighth, 1924
Scope and Contents
Official report of the National Board of the Young Women's Christian Associations of the United States of American to their eighth national convention. Reports of the activities of divisions and departments of the YWCA of the U.S.A. include city, rural, student, industrial, business and professional, Girl Reserve, Native American, foreign-born, education, personnel, publicity and more. In addition, special reports are given concerning cooperation with the National Traveler's Aid Society, the Hollywood Studio Club, work in the Panama Canal area and work with the International Migration Service.

Conditions Governing Access
This collection is open for use without restriction beyond the standard terms and conditions of Smith College Special Collections.
However, by agreement with the YWCA of the U.S.A., microdexes known to contain financial records or personal health information (usually on job applications) were not digitized and/or not published in our online repository as part of the CLIR Digitizing Hidden Collections grant. These microdexes may still be accessed on the original microfilm, and digital files may be made available to individual researchers upon request.
